Such an amazing night at the Meadowlands. This was my 45th time seeing U2 and it may crack the top 10. By far the best 360 show I've seen and most likely the longest U2 show ever played. The Achtung Baby quartet, the album version of Magnificent, Zooropa once again, Out of Control at the end were all highlights. It was just one of those U2 shows where something was special in the air and the excitement from the band and audience never waned. I did hear there were sound issues in the upper deck which is unfortunate, but the floor sounded perfect. One thing I do have to question is Miss Sarajevo, which technically isn't even a U2 song, it's Passengers. Not sure how that tune, albeit pretty, becomes a staple for 2 tours in a row. Other than that, I can't question anything...the boys crushed it and reminded me how I became a U2 fanatic in the first place. Hoping for 1 more solid album and an arena tour, but if it all ends now, I'd be content.
